Historic day indeed! Mogoqori town - recaptured from Al-Shabaab last September - elected its youth leader democratically. Democratisation starting from below - Somali youth showing the way. Incremental steps important on the way towards democratisation.
After more than 50 years, the people of Puntland are voting for the first time, with young people making up 60 % of registered voters. History in the making! Congratulations Puntland.
